The Work of a New Mexico Birth Injury Attorney

newborn-baby-in-hospital-cot-2023-11-27-05-12-41-utc-min-scaled.jpgUnfortunately, many medical errors during the delivery process cause serious birth injuries to newborns. These injuries can cause a lifetime of medical bills and care which drain families' funds.

Birth injuries require the same proof as other malpractice claims. The medical professional must have breached his or her duty to provide reasonable medical treatment. This is a difficult task.

Prepare a Claim

The legal process for a washington birth injury attorney injury lawsuit begins with a review of the medical records of your child. These records could contain important information that proves the doctor was negligent. An experienced attorney can pinpoint the most important evidence and collect other documents that can be used to support your claim.

The attorney will work closely with one or more medical experts to prove that the doctor's actions didn't meet the standards of care expected by a professional in the same field. An expert can help the jurors comprehend the reasons why the doctor's inability to act or actions resulted in the injuries of your child.

If the medical expert can demonstrate that your child's injuries resulted from a doctor's negligence The next step is to determine the damages your child is likely to suffer. This includes past and future medical expenses and lost earnings over a lifetime, and pain and suffering.

Based on the extent of your child's injuries you could be legally entitled to damages for punitive or exemplary injuries. These additional damages are intended to punish the at-fault medical professional for their recklessness or inattention, and to deter others from acting similarly.

Medical errors made during the birth of a child are responsible for numerous birth injuries. These errors can happen at any point during pregnancy, but they are most likely to occur during the delivery process. Medical malpractice can lead to serious and long-lasting injuries for both the mother and child.

Erb's palsy, shoulder dystocia, and brain damage are just a few of the most common birth injuries. Erb's palsy is a form of nerve damage that results in partial or total arm paralysis and is usually caused by injury to the brachial plexus in the birth. In most cases, this problem can be avoided with the right treatment and intervention.

New Mexico law has strict statutes of limitations that dictate an imposed time limit within which you can bring a medical malpractice lawsuit. Your lawyer will determine if your case qualifies for an exemption to these deadlines. Even if your case is strong, it will be dismissed in the event that the statute of limitations has expired. Prepare for Trial

The process of preparing for a trial begins before the date of trial when the legal teams review the evidence and formulate their theories. They then must identify all witnesses and prepare their questions. They must also compile all the evidence that will be used during the trial. They must also prepare jury instructions. All of this preparation is critical to presenting a winning claim and obtaining a fair amount of compensation for the victims.

Filing a Claim

If a birth injury occurs it can cause permanent and life-altering damages to the child, parents, and family. A successful lawsuit could result in compensation for medical expenses, income loss as well as suffering and pain. It may also help pay for the cost of specialized equipment and therapies. However an effective claim requires expert medical testimony to establish that the doctor, nurse, or any other healthcare professional did not fulfill their duty of care and caused the child's injuries.

A New Mexico birth injury attorney can assist families to obtain the justice they deserve by filing a lawsuit against responsible medical professionals or the healthcare facility. It is crucial to know that medical malpractice claims are subject to strict statutes of limitations. A lawyer can review details of the case to determine when the statute started to run, so that legal action can be taken prior to the expiration date.

In some instances doctors can be held accountable for birth injuries, even if the medical negligence occurred at the time of delivery. This type of negligence can be caused by an inability to diagnose an illness in the mother, or improperly using forceps to deliver the baby, or even a failed Caesarean.

Birth injuries can be caused by absence or prolonged labor. A New Mexico birth-injury lawyer can examine the facts of a case to determine the possible responsible parties, such as doctors, nurses or hospitals. These lawsuits are often filed against the institution where the negligent healthcare professional worked.

It is not uncommon for an individual defendant, or their attorney, to claim that there may be other reasons for the injuries of a baby. These could be genetic problems or issues with fetal development. A New Mexico birth injury attorney can assist the victim and their family argue against this claim by proving that there was evidence of negligence and that the medical professional's actions or failure to act directly caused the child's injuries.
